For the longest time, I could not calibrate my autopilot, (you know where you go out in the harbor and do 360s for three times).
Anyway, autopilot didn't work cause the fluxgate compass was not calibrated. I traced the wires and the installer of the autopilot had run the wires under a motor mount and the cable had been crushed. They neatly put a short piece of black tape on the damage to disguise it.
So. I need to shorten the cable to remove the splice. To accomplish this I relocated the compass to the the CL of the boat under the aft berth and reconnected the wires.
After the connection was remade, the autopilot recalibrated on the first spin in the harbor. Success!
